There are a number of types of patio doors, each with special functions and advantages. Here's a list of the most common designs:
Sliding Doors:
Functionality: Operate by sliding along a track, saving space.Visual: Wide glass panels offer extensive views.Best For: Smaller areas where hinged doors may be not practical.
French Doors:
Functionality: Consists of 2 doors opening from the center.Visual: Classic visual with several glass panels.Best For: Larger openings and homes that welcome traditional design.
Bi-Fold Doors:
Functionality: Fold back against themselves, opening up the whole wall.Aesthetic: Offers a smooth shift between indoor and outdoor locations.Best For: Open-concept living areas and Patio Renovation Company areas.
Lift-and-Slide Doors:
Functionality: Lift a little to move open, providing excellent insulation.Visual: Sleek and modern with expansive glass surfaces.Best For: Modern architecture where energy effectiveness is a priority.
Stacking Doors:

The material of your patio door plays a considerable role in its sturdiness, maintenance, and energy efficiency. Here's a breakdown of the different materials frequently used:
Vinyl:
Low maintenance, energy-efficient, and available in a range of colors.
Wood:
Offers a conventional aesthetic but requires routine maintenance to prevent warping and rot.
Aluminum:
Strong and resilient, aluminum doors are typically utilized for modern designs. They require very little maintenance but may not provide as much insulation as other materials.
Fiberglass:

What are the most energy-efficient patio door products?
Vinyl and fiberglass provide excellent insulation, hence enhancing energy effectiveness.
2. How do I preserve my patio doors?
Routine cleansing is important, particularly for glass surfaces. Wooden doors need regular sealing and staining to prevent damage.
3. Are sliding patio doors protect?
Yes, sliding patio doors can be protected efficiently with multi-point locking systems and additional security measures, such as door sensors.
4. Can patio doors be tailored?
Numerous producers offer modification options, including size, color, and additional features.
5. What type of glass is best for patio doors?
Energy-efficient glass is suggested, such as double-glazed or low-E glass, to minimize heat loss and UV interference.
